Rating: ★★★★★ 4.6 / 5 (53 Reviews)
Amboy Transmission Specialists Inc. is a Car Repair located in Amboy Transmission Specialists Inc., 4299 Old Amboy Rd, Staten Island, NY 10312
You can reach Amboy Transmission Specialists Inc. through the contact information provided on our page. You can also access our location using Google Maps.
Address: Amboy Transmission Specialists Inc., 4299 Old Amboy Rd, Staten Island, NY 10312 Staten Island, NY Staten Island
Phone: +17189670170
Website: Go to website